Transaction 3d84d4456eae25d78e6e40a527df825773ffe0da04d7074ad57000383407daaf
1 Input
1 Output
-
3d84d4456eae25d78e6e40a527df825773ffe0da04d7074ad57000383407daaf:0
- value
- 1171496
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d76360ba9dc4d6ec85dcf91a3ef91e772e5cc36
- address
- bc1qe4mrvzafm3xkajzae7g68mu3uaewtnpkg4kje0